Given our proximity to saltwater and the seasonal humidity, rust and corrosion on brake lines, exhaust systems, and undercarriages are prevalent. Additionally, potholes from freeze-thaw cycles in Route 249 and other local roads frequently lead to suspension, alignment, and tire damage, making these common repairs.

Seek immediate service if you hear grinding, squealing, or feel vibration, especially after driving on hilly or stop-and-go routes like St. Andrew's Church Road. Given our wet and occasionally icy winters, maintaining optimal brake performance is critical for safety on local roads.
Labor rates in Callaway are often competitive and can be more affordable than in major metropolitan areas like Washington D.C. However, pricing is shop-dependent, so it's wise to get written estimates from a few local, reputable mechanics for comparison on any significant repair.
Schedule a pre-winter check in late fall to ensure your battery, tires, and antifreeze are ready for colder temperatures, which can be milder but still damp near the Potomac River. A spring inspection is also wise to address any corrosion from winter road treatments and prepare your cooling system for summer humidity.
